03:32 Apr 14, 2022 Ethereum Merge won't be Completed in June, Expected to be Delayed by Months
The long-awaited Ethereum merge will come later than expected, core Ethereum developer Tim Beiko confirmed in a Tuesday tweet. Beiko said the network's transition to proof of stake is more likely to come "months after" than in June, and will be completed within 2022.
